1. Multicast Firmware Push

Recent UPD versions support universal multicast updates. Connect all units to the same VLAN, place the .upd file on a TFTP server, and send a broadcast command. All Vec550s will update simultaneously.

Error 3: "HDMI No Signal" After Update

Cause: The update reset video output timings to default. Solution: Access the WebGUI and navigate to AV Settings > Output Resolution. Manually set it to 4K@60Hz or 1080p as a test. If the screen remains black, use the onboard DIP switches (if available) to force a safe resolution.
